缓存加速技术的基本原理与价值
缓存加速技术通过将频繁访问的数据存储在临时存储位置,显著减少了服务器处理请求的时间。在美国服务器环境中,这种技术尤为重要,因为地理距离和网络延迟可能影响全球用户的访问体验。缓存系统通常采用内存数据库(如Redis)或专用缓存服务器来存储热点数据,当用户请求到达时,系统会优先检查缓存中是否存在所需内容。这种机制不仅减轻了后端服务器的负载,还能将响应时间缩短50%以上。值得注意的是,美国数据中心普遍采用的多层缓存架构,包括浏览器缓存、CDN缓存和服务器端缓存,形成了完整的加速体系。
美国服务器环境下缓存优化的关键挑战
在美国部署缓存加速方案时,企业面临着几个独特的挑战。是地理分布问题,美国本土东西海岸之间的网络延迟可能高达70ms,这要求缓存策略必须考虑区域化部署。是数据一致性问题,特别是对于电商平台等需要实时更新的应用,如何在缓存命中率和数据新鲜度之间找到平衡点至关重要。美国严格的隐私法规(如CCPA)也对缓存内容提出了特殊要求,特别是涉及用户个人数据的处理。针对这些挑战,建议采用智能缓存失效策略和基于TTL(Time To Live)的自动刷新机制,同时确保缓存系统符合当地数据保护标准。
CDN与边缘缓存的协同优化策略
内容分发网络(CDN)是美国服务器环境中缓存加速的核心组件。通过将静态资源缓存在离用户更近的边缘节点,CDN可以大幅降低延迟并提高吞吐量。在美国市场,领先的CDN提供商如Cloudflare和Akamai都建立了密集的边缘节点网络,覆盖主要城市和互联网交换点。与传统的服务器缓存相比,边缘缓存具有更细粒度的地理分布优势。为最大化缓存效果,建议实施资源指纹技术,通过文件哈希值实现精确的缓存版本控制。同时,采用自适应码率技术可以优化视频等大文件的缓存效率,根据用户网络状况动态调整传输质量。
服务器端缓存配置的最佳实践
服务器端缓存是提升美国数据中心性能的关键环节。对于Apache或Nginx等Web服务器,正确配置HTTP缓存头(如Cache-Control和ETag)是基础工作。内存缓存方面,Redis和Memcached是美国服务器环境中广泛采用的解决方案,它们支持多种数据结构和高并发访问。数据库查询缓存则可以通过ORM框架或专用中间件实现,显著减少重复查询的开销。值得注意的是,美国服务器通常采用多租户架构,因此必须特别注意缓存隔离问题,防止不同客户间的数据泄露。建议实施分层缓存策略,将短期热点数据放在内存中,而将长期参考数据存储在SSD上,实现成本与性能的最佳平衡。
缓存性能监控与持续优化方法
有效的缓存系统需要持续的监控和优化。在美国服务器环境中,推荐使用New Relic或Datadog等专业工具来跟踪缓存命中率、响应时间和内存使用率等关键指标。通过A/B测试可以比较不同缓存策略的效果,对比LRU(最近最少使用)和LFU(最不经常使用)算法的实际表现。对于大规模应用,应考虑实施自动化缓存预热机制,在流量高峰前预先加载关键数据。同时,建立缓存异常预警系统可以及时发现和解决潜在问题,如缓存击穿或雪崩效应。定期进行压力测试和容量规划也是确保缓存系统稳定运行的必要措施,特别是在美国节假日等流量激增时期。
未来趋势:AI驱动的智能缓存优化
随着人工智能技术的发展,美国科技公司正在探索更智能的缓存优化方案。机器学习算法可以分析历史访问模式,预测未来热点数据并自动调整缓存策略。深度学习模型则能够识别复杂的用户行为特征,实现个性化的内容缓存。,基于用户地理位置、设备类型和浏览历史的智能预取技术正在成为研究热点。量子计算等新兴技术可能在未来彻底改变缓存架构,实现近乎即时的数据检索。对于在美国运营的企业关注这些前沿技术的发展并适时进行技术储备,将有助于在未来的竞争中保持领先优势。
缓存加速技术在美国服务器环境中的应用已经发展成为一个成熟的体系,从基础的HTTP缓存到智能的边缘计算,各种解决方案不断演进。通过实施本文介绍的优化策略,企业可以显著提升网站性能,改善用户体验,同时降低服务器运营成本。随着5G和物联网技术的普及,缓存优化将继续发挥关键作用,帮助企业在数字化时代获得竞争优势。